Which prime minister won the Nobel Peace Prize?

There are at least five prime ministers up to date that have received the Nobel Peace Prize award. If you were asking for the first one who received it, the answer would be Hjalmar Branting: Prime Minister of Sweden who received the Nobel award in 1921 for supporting the establishment of the League of Nations, and promoting international cooperation between countries. Lester Pearson, Prime Minister of Canada in the 1950's seems like a popular search result as well. He received the award in 1957.

On October 13, 1957, it was announced that Lester B. Pearson<span> had won the Nobel Peace Prize for his work in resolving the Suez Canal Crisis.</span>

Answer: 1.  The second or middle tier of the Panchayati Raj is Panchayat Samiti, which provides a link between Gram Panchayat and a Zila Parishad. The Zilla Parishad maintain District Development fund and utilize for any type of constructive work in District.  Implement the programmes as per directives of the State Government.  Zilla Parishad looks after safety, health, education, industry and financial aspect of the people living in the district.  They render advisory service to their Panchayat Samities.

3. It brings the government nearer to the people . It allows for popular participation in politics.  Local government reduces the centralization of power in the central government.  It reduces the work load in administering the affairs of the people.  Local government helps to ensure effectiveness in government implementation of policies.
